Transaction 59107edfdce3822637463b346ad6ca7127ea855bdf45eb89702f318db84bde37
1 Input
1 Output
-
59107edfdce3822637463b346ad6ca7127ea855bdf45eb89702f318db84bde37:0
- value
- 1628762
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08f593e8ca5a16dc1904ae2b5a0c042e0bdedf15 OP_EQUAL
- address
- 32WPX7yUB2VNKH2whP6ZQoZBt6ZWTrywz2